Annie Oakley and Tagg #9


Book Description

Unlike many Western legends, Annie Oakley (1860-1926) was more fact than fiction. She was born Phoebe Ann Mosey, and at the age of eight was hunting and trapping to support her family. By the time she was 15, Annie was sought after for exhibitions and considered one of the best sharpshooters in the country. She toured with Buffalo Bill's Wild West Show and many other famous exhibitions.
